Sustaining Your Ideal Weight Through Mindful Habits
Maintaining a healthy weight is a quest that involves more than just diet and exercise. It requires cultivating mindful habits that promote both physical and mental well-being. By integrating mindfulness into your daily routine, you can make long-term changes that lead to a healthier relationship with food and your body.
One key aspect of mindful eating is giving attention to your hunger and fullness cues. Before indulging a meal, ask yourself if you are truly hungry or simply yearning something. During meals, savor each bite and appreciate the flavors and textures of your food. Avoid distractions such as television or your phone, which can lead to mindless consumption.
Beyond eating habits, mindfulness can also extend to other aspects of your life. Participating in activities that bring you joy and ease stress can contribute to overall well-being. Regular exercise not only benefits your physical health but also helps to clear your mind. Adequate sleep is crucial for both physical and mental restoration, allowing your body to recover and recharge.
By cultivating these mindful habits, you can create a more balanced and peaceful lifestyle that supports your ideal weight. Remember that this is a ever-evolving process, and commitment is key to achieving lasting results.
